Nicolas Richard <theonewiththeevillook@yahoo.fr> writes:

> But now that I think about it, org mode simply should avoid narrow-map
> completely : users (me included) won't randomly try to run
> org-narrow-to-subtree outside of org buffers (and those who do deserve a
> bad error message) but they might want to give "C-x n s" a try if it is
> available.
>
> While writing a patch for changing that, I see that the code is:
> (if (boundp 'narrow-map)
>     (org-defkey narrow-map "s" 'org-narrow-to-subtree)
>   (org-defkey org-mode-map "\C-xns" 'org-narrow-to-subtree))
> (if (boundp 'narrow-map)
>     (org-defkey narrow-map "b" 'org-narrow-to-block)
>   (org-defkey org-mode-map "\C-xnb" 'org-narrow-to-block))
> (if (boundp 'narrow-map)
>     (org-defkey narrow-map "e" 'org-narrow-to-element)
>   (org-defkey org-mode-map "\C-xne" 'org-narrow-to-element))
>
> IOW, org.el purposely binds in narrow-map ! So now I don't get it :
> either it's in narrow-map and should be usable widely, or it's in
> org-mode-map only for org-mode files.

I don't know the answer either, but it is strange indeed.

Carsten introduced it in 2008 in commit
6321ab8a852252ff242386eb9fef8ae12112f3a8, but the commit message is
rather terse. I'm CC'ing him for more information, hopefully.
